Choice Hotels welcomes first-of-its-kind Sleep Inn Hotel

Sleep Inn & Suites Galion.

New prototype opens doors within nine months of design rollout.

ROCKVILLE, MD. – Choice Hotels International, Inc., Lieben Group, LP, and Nivea Hospitality celebrate the opening of the first Sleep Inn hotel to feature the brand's recently evolved interior and exterior design, opening just nine months after the concept was announced. The newly constructed 62-room Sleep Inn & Suites in Galion, Ohio, is located at 6698 Brandt Road, just off U.S. Route 30, and designed to appeal to both business and leisure travelers.

Sleep Inn, an all-new construction hotel brand that is a leader in the midscale lodging segment, unveiled its newest design concept less than one year ago at the Choice Hotels Annual Convention in May 2016. The updated prototype's enhanced look and feel builds upon the success of Sleep Inn's simply stylish design, created to meet travelers' tastes and behaviors, as well as appeal to developers as an efficient hotel to build and operate. Most importantly, the new prototype remains cost neutral to its predecessor, cementing Sleep Inn's already strong value proposition for owners.

A brand that appeals to both travelers and developers nationwide, Choice Hotels signed 51 new Sleep Inn agreements in 2016, pushing the overall Sleep Inn pipeline to more than 100 locations.  This pipeline includes an innovative dual-brand concept with the extended-stay brand MainStay Suites, enabling hoteliers to tap into two types of demand while delivering construction and operational efficiencies through shared public space, back of house facilities and hotel staff.

"The immediate adoption of this new Sleep Inn prototype speaks to the strength and positive momentum of the Sleep Inn brand," said Brian Quinn, vice president of franchise development for Choice Hotels. "Sleep Inn is a leader in its segment in both key operating metrics and development activity.  While other companies are trying to penetrate the midscale market, Choice's Sleep Inn brand has an established presence with nearly 500 hotels open and under development across North America."    

At the Sleep Inn & Suites Galion, Ohio, guestrooms include generously sized flat-screen TVs, spa-like baths featuring frameless glass showers, and free-standing vanities. The hotel also features a fitness center, indoor pool, business center, and is the only hotel in the nearby vicinity to provide 24-hour free shuttle van service. Travelers can also enjoy the complimentary Sleep Inn Morning Medley hot breakfast buffet, free high-speed Internet and free newspapers. Playful "Dream Tips" displayed throughout the hotel offer creative ideas to help guests "Dream Better" when they turn out the lights after a day of work or play.

"Choice Hotels is a trusted and proven partner for us on other hotel projects. When we saw the Sleep Inn design and success metrics, we signed up without hesitation," said Robert Schlabach, managing partner of Lieben Group, LP. "We are proud to lead the next generation design of the Sleep Inn brand and help to exceed expectations of its guests.  From check-in to check-out, Sleep Inn truly has broad and lasting appeal."

Since the Designed to Dream prototype first rolled out with a system-wide renovation initiative in 2010, the Sleep Inn brand has continued to steal market share and generate RevPAR growth that has outpaced the midscale lodging segment every year for the last five years. In 2016, the Sleep Inn brand's RevPAR grew at more than double the rate of the rest of the overall segment.

Choice Hotels International Brings Cambria hotels to Southlake, Texas
Choice Hotels International, Inc. joined Fillmore Capital Partners and developer Fillmore Hospitality to open the new Cambria Southlake DFW North in Southlake, Texas. Located at 2104 E State Hwy 114, the 175- room Cambria Southlake DFW North is part of Kimball Park, a development minutes from the Dallas/Fort Worth International Airport. The hotel is also steps away from Southlake Town Square, a unique open-air lifestyle shopping district with more than 120 shops and dozens of fine restaurants in the Dallas-Fort Worth Metroplex.

To commemorate the opening, brand representatives and guests celebrated with a ribbon cutting and local craft wine, beer and bourbon, as well as a taste of Southern cooking. Guests also shopped at the Kendra Scott Give Back Trunk Show and participated in two Texas Hold’em games, both benefiting the Southlake Women’s Club Foundation. Featured speakers included Choice Hotels President and COO Pat Pacious; Choice Hotels Senior Vice President of Upscale Brands Janis Cannon; and Fillmore Capital Partners President and CEO Ron Silva, who all discussed the impact of this new hotel and appeal to business and leisure travelers.

“In an area with so much new development, Southlake is an ideal next stop for the Cambria brand,” said Pat Pacious. “We are thrilled to open our second property in Texas as part of Cambria’s rapid expansion of upscale offerings well suited for the needs of business and leisure travelers.”

Like all Cambria hotels, the property will feature contemporary onsite dining from Social Circle, serving a menu comprised of local specialties; liquor, wine, and local craft beers, as well as freshly prepared grab-and-go gourmet salads and sandwiches; and a barista bar. The hotel also features a state of the art fitness center and an outdoor area with cabanas and a fire pit. In addition, the hotel boasts more than 5,000 square feet of flexible meeting space and complimentary shuttle service to Southlake Town Square, as well as other select destinations. The property is equipped with 55” smart televisions in every room for unlimited streaming and a guest texting platform that allows guests to communicate with the hotel staff quickly and easily.

Cambria again partnered with Fillmore Hospitality, a management company that provides a full spectrum of development, investment and property management services to owners of hotels and resorts throughout North America.

“We could not be more excited to add another property to the Cambria portfolio,” said Ron Silva. “The Southlake property comes on the heels of our successful conversion project of Cambria Chicago Magnificent Mile, and we’re poised to help the brand expand to Los Angeles, New Orleans, and Nashville.”

Cambria hotels are designed to provide a unique and distinctive experience with the services and amenities that travelers demand, including chic decor, flexible spaces for meeting or socializing, stunning standard rooms that feel like an upgrade, and of course, free WiFi, allowing guests to stay fully connected while they travel.
